Chronicling the lives of Dina Eastwood, the wife of Oscar-winning film legend Clint Eastwood, and their daughters Francesca and Morgan, and the all-male six member vocal group from South Africa managed by Dina, Overtone. Show takes an unprecedented look at the surprisingly normal extended and blended family behind one of Hollywood's most iconic superstars. This series invites viewers to witness their lives and proves that familial bonds are shaped by more than DNA.

Clint Eastwood has had numerous casual and long-term relationships of varying length and intensity since he was 14 years old. He was first married to “Maggie” Johnson in 1953, but even before marrying Johnson, he was having an affair that allegedly resulted in a child that was given up for adoption. He continued having affairs while married to Johnson, including a 14 year long relationship with actress and stunt woman Roxanne Tunis that produced a daughter. Johnson reportedly tolerated an open marriage with Eastwood. Eastwood and Johnson were divorced and he continued seeing many other women. In 1975, actress Sondra Locke began living with Eastwood. She took the relationship seriously and was extremely distraught when she discovered much later that Eastwood continued to have sexual relationships with other women. When they separated, Locke filed a palimony lawsuit. Eastwood had two children with stewardess Jacelyn Reeves in the 1980s. He married for the second time to news anchor Dina Ruiz in 1996, which lasted until 2013. He has been seen with other women since then.

During the summer of 1953, Eastwood met Margaret Neville “Maggie” Johnson (1931–), a secretary for auto parts suppliers Industria Americana, on a blind date in Los Angeles. They began dating. During the same summer, Eastwood had a serious relationship in Seattle with a young woman who became pregnant with his child. According to Eastwood biographer Patrick McGilligan, the mother gave the alleged daughter up for adoption. Johnson announced her engagement to him in October. Eastwood and Johnson married on December 19, 1953 in Pasadena. Their marriage had problems. Schickel wrote, “He thought they were too young, not well enough established.” Actress Mamie Van Doren later reported she met Eastwood on the set of Star in the Dust in the mid-1950s, during which they had an affair. She starred and he played an uncredited bit role.
